jiffies wrote:I too will be getting my van back from the sprayers next week. I was thinking of using flash banding from B&Q or similar to soundproof doors, floor, bulkhead etc. A fraction of the cost of specialist soundproofing. Again not sure if it will stick to Waxoyl. Anyone got any experience using flashing & just how effective it is? Then the wiki method for insulation looks like the way to go
Cheers
Jiffies
i doubt flashband will stick on waxoyl. as a rule, nothing will stick to waxoyl. the only thing that might work is if as above you coat it on thick enough to impregnate a thin insulation layer placed over it. are you sure you want to use it?
its heavy!
